Summer on the Hudson Amplified Series

Every Sunday, join Summer on the Hudson for their Amplified Concert Series. Held from 7pm to 9pm on Pier 1, these concerts feature a bit of everything – from Flamenco to Peruvian guitar, and the whole gamut in between! The fact that the concerts are held on the river make for a stunning sunset in the background – truly a NYC Summer 2017 memory in the making!

Good Morning America Concerts

If big name bands and performers are what you’re after, look no further than the Good Morning America Concerts, held every Friday morning throughout the summer from 7am to 9am. While these are, indeed, early, I find it’s a great summertime activity to enjoy with friends before work and to kick off a summer in the city weekend! The concerts are held at Rumsey Playfield in Central Park, and are free to the public. Expect favorites such as Linkin Park and Paramore to be playing this year.

Here’s a list of their remaining concerts this summer:

  • July 28 – Imagine Dragons (#ImagineDragonsOnGMA)
  • August 4 – Linkin Park (#LinkinParkOnGMA)
  • August 11 – Bleachers (#BleachersOnGMA)
  • August 18 – Eric Church (#EricChurchOnGMA)
  • August 25 – Paramore (#ParamoreOnGMA)
  • September 1 – Jason Derulo (#DeruloOnGMA)

Riverside Clay Tennis Association Concerts

If a romantic summer concert is what you’re after, look no further than the Riverside Clay Tennis Association‘s sunset concerts! Every Saturday through the summer, evening concerts go from 7pm to 9pm. You are encouraged to bring a picnic blanket and basket–making it a true “dinner and a show” date night! The concerts are held on the tennis lawn overlooking the Hudson River at 97th Street.

Tips For Attending Summer Concerts

  1. As in everything in NYC, the more well known a free event is, the more people you can expect to show up. So while it would be smart to join the que for the Good Morning America Concerts on the earlier side to guarantee entry (they suggest 6am), the concerts on the Hudson and Tennis Court you can arrive closer to start time (assuming you don’t mind if you’re not right up front!)
  2. If the weather looks ify, head to the website ahead of time to make sure the show is, in fact, going on.
  3. While picnics are encouraged, it is illegal to have open containers of alcohol in NYC parks, so if you’re sneaking in the vino, be sure to decant it into a reusable plastic bottle ahead of time.
